So, 'Monique' from 1970 is this quirky little French comedy that has a certain whimsical charm. It revolves around Monique, the au pair, who finds herself entwined in a rather complicated love triangle with her employers, Jean and Bill. The pacing feels a bit relaxed, almost allowing the viewer to soak in the peculiar dynamics of the household. You can’t help but notice the way the film explores themes of desire and jealousy, all while maintaining a light-hearted tone. The performances have this playful quality, particularly with the vibrant chemistry among the trio, making it distinctive in its approach to the genre.
This title has seen limited releases over the years, making it somewhat harder to find than more mainstream comedies from the same era. Collectors often note the scarcity of original prints, especially in good condition. Interest in 'Monique' tends to come from those who appreciate offbeat narratives and the exploration of unconventional relationships, so it holds a unique spot in niche collections.
